Slovenske noviceIndependentCenter14 hr. ago To domače jagodičevje je prava zakladnica zdravja, pa ga skoraj ne jemoThe article discusses the health benefits of blackcurrants (Ribes nigrum), highlighting their high content of vitamin C and antioxidants like anthocyanins. It explains that blackcurrants have more nutrients compared to other varieties such as white or red currants, which are less rich in these compounds. The article emphasizes the potential health benefits of blackcurrants, including protection against DNA damage, reduced cancer risk, cardiovascular disease prevention, and cognitive support. It also mentions the antimicrobial properties of anthocyanins, which can combat various bacteria and viruses. The piece encourages people to incorporate blackcurrants into their diet due to their significant nutritional value.

Slovenske noviceIndependentCenter5 days ago Kosmulja returns to Slovenian gardens - why is it worth planting, how to care for it, and what excites home-grown fruit lovers?The article discusses the benefits of growing kosmulja (currants), a hardy fruit shrub known for its flavorful berries and ease of cultivation. It highlights their adaptability to various garden conditions, ideal soil requirements, and optimal planting times. The piece provides guidance on pruning techniques to ensure healthy growth and abundant harvests. Additionally, it outlines the nutritional value of currants, emphasizing their high vitamin C content, dietary fiber, antioxidants, and minerals. The article also includes interesting facts about currants, such as their historical cultivation, diverse berry colors, natural defenses against pests, and their importance to bees.

Primorske noviceIndependentCenter5 days ago Ice cream, in moderation, is good for usThe article discusses the benefits and considerations of consuming ice cream, particularly emphasizing its role as a nostalgic treat associated with childhood and summer. It highlights that while ice cream typically contains sugar, milk, fats, and additives, experts recommend enjoying it in moderation. The piece outlines different types of ice cream, such as dairy-based varieties which are higher in calories but richer in nutrients, versus water-based options that are lower in calories but may contain more added sugars. It suggests fruit-based alternatives like sorbet as lighter options and recommends making homemade versions using frozen fruits for a healthier choice. Additionally, the article mentions that ice cream can serve as a social activity, encouraging family bonding during warm days. Scientific research is cited indicating that moderate consumption of ice cream can benefit the body by boosting energy and providing mental refreshment. However, it advises against treating ice cream as a daily substitute for meals, recommending quality products with fewer ingredients or homemade versions made from yogurt, fruit, and honey.
